Iranian President Pezeshkian Calls for Unconditional Cessation of Aggression in Ongoing Conflict
In a recent statement, Iranian President Pezeshkian emphasized the necessity for an unconditional cessation of hostilities to bring an end to the ongoing war in the region. His remarks came amid escalating tensions and ongoing military actions involving Iran and Israel, often referred to as the "Zionist adventures." This call for peace highlights the complexity of geopolitical dynamics and the urgent need for diplomatic solutions in conflict-ridden areas.
Unconditional Cessation of Aggression
President Pezeshkian’s assertion that the only viable path to resolve the conflict is through an "unconditional cessation of aggression" underscores the Iranian government’s stance that unilateral military actions must cease for any meaningful dialogue to occur. This perspective reflects a broader sentiment in Iran regarding the nature of their relationships with Israel and other Western powers. The President’s call suggests that Iran is looking for a reset in diplomatic relations, contingent upon a halt to what they perceive as aggressive actions from their adversaries.

JUST IN: Iranian President Pezeshkian:
The only way to end the war is an unconditional cessation of aggression and guarantees to end the Zionist adventures.
Our responses to the enemy will become more severe and will make them regret their actions. pic.twitter.com/xGrSUevoo8
